This stunning 6 bedroom residence 80 Glebe Road Ahoghill enjoys an elevated setting overlooking the surrounding countryside. Positioned within grounds approaching c. 2 acres (0.81 Ha) including an adjacent paddock extending to c. 1.03 acres (0.41 Ha) this idyllic property is located just 2 miles outside the village of Ahoghill providing an attractive yet convenient situation … [Read more...]